Output 075f52d07a13cecb57f781e5b19fb7393158bee69cc179114e6254ff9ef87ba4:3

value
27906820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c0a450f5c164b9404cb7edea735a56f477c68b9b OP_EQUAL
address
3KFcWGX7zFkaMXNBYNeVdLKaZAqtKTXwWx
transaction
075f52d07a13cecb57f781e5b19fb7393158bee69cc179114e6254ff9ef87ba4
spent
true